Hey! You’re right, the Benton stretch on I-30 has been under construction forever. Waze (and Google Maps) will usually pop up an alert once you get close if traffic is heavy, and it’ll offer an alternate route — but if you’d rather have a backup plan, you can take Exit 111 at Malvern, then run Hwy 270 east toward Sheridan and cut back up Hwy 167 north into Little Rock. That detour adds about 25–30 minutes but avoids the slowdowns.
On the way home westbound, same deal — Waze should reroute you if backups are bad, but you can always reverse the Malvern/Sheridan route if you want to skip construction altogether.
